Lowbrow Posted December 5, 2004 Share Posted December 5, 2004 What programming does KUHF carrie and what is their frequency?Glen<{POST_SNAPBACK}>88.7FM Houston Public RadioNon-profit educational based station with NPR/PRI programming. Morning and evening news coverage and classical music filling the inbetween. The weekends are loaded with programming like Prairie Home Companion, Car Talk, All Things Considered (news), Marketplace and Wait, Wait, Don't Tell Me.
